The ratings below are household ratings from the 56 television markets with local Nielsen meters for Saturday December 12 and Sunday December 13, 2015. The 56 markets (out of 210 total) cover about 70% of the US television population. Click here for sports ratings from the same NFL and college football weekend or the same calendar weekend […]
